What affects the price

Roofing repairs vary depending on the extent of the damage and the materials involved. If your leak is isolated to a few shingles, the fix is usually straightforward. However, if the underlying decking is rotted or the flashing around your chimney is compromised, the labor and material needs increase. Steep roof pitches can also add to the cost due to safety requirements. We assess your unique situation to give you a clear picture of what is needed.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

About this service

Waterproof sealant is a protective coating applied to roofing materials to stop moisture from seeping into the structure. You need this service if your roof is sound but showing signs of surface oxidation or minor porosity that could lead to leaks. Applying a sealant can extend the life of your current roof, though the final cost usually varies based on the product quality and the amount of surface area involved. What is a standing seam roof, and is it suitable for Albuquerque?

A standing seam roof is a type of metal roofing characterized by vertical panels with raised, interlocking seams that run from the eave to the ridge. This design creates a highly effective barrier against water and wind, making it an excellent choice for Albuquerque's climate, which can experience intense sun and occasional monsoon storms. Standing seam roofs are known for their exceptional durability, longevity (often 50+ years), and energy efficiency due to their reflective properties. What are the benefits of clay roof tiles in Albuquerque?

Clay roof tiles offer a distinctive aesthetic and excellent performance in Albuquerque's climate, known for their natural beauty and longevity. They are highly resistant to fire, rot, and insect damage, making them a durable choice. Clay tiles also provide good insulation, helping to keep homes cooler in the summer by reflecting solar heat. Their weight requires a robust roof structure, but they offer a classic look that complements many architectural styles found in the region. What types of metal roof panels are commonly used in Albuquerque?

Common types of metal roof panels used in Albuquerque include standing seam panels, corrugated metal, and ribbed panels, often made from steel, aluminum, or copper. Standing seam panels offer a sleek, modern appearance with concealed fasteners and excellent weather resistance. Corrugated and ribbed panels are more traditional in appearance and can be a cost-effective option, providing good durability and reflectivity. The choice often depends on aesthetic preference, budget, and the specific performance requirements for Albuquerque's climate.
